Hot Chocolate Brownies

Decadent Hot Chocolate Brownies with Fluffy Marshmallow Frosting

Indulge in these rich Hot Chocolate Brownies with Fluffy Marshmallow Frosting, perfect for chilly evenings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Cooling Time 15 minutes
Total Time 55 minutes
Servings: 12 slices
Course: Desserts
Cuisine: American
Calories: 320

Ingredients
  

Brownies
  • 1 cup un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our or gluten-free flour blend
  • 2 cups granulated sugar or brown sugar for richer flavor
  • 4 large eggs or applesauce/flaxseed meal for vegan
  • ½ cup butter melted, or use coconut o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
Frosting
  • 2 cups mini marshmallows or regular marshmallows halved
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ract

Method
 

Brownies
  1. Whisk together cocoa powder, flour, sugar, and salt in a large bowl.
  2. In another bowl, combine eggs, melted butter, and vanilla extract, then fold into dry ingredients.
  3. Pour batter into a greased 9x13 inch baking pan and bake at 350°F for 25 minutes.
  4. Cool brownies in the pan for 15 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
Frosting
  1. Whip marshmallow fluff and vanilla extract until light and fluffy.
  2. Spread frosting over cooled brownies, creating a thick layer.
  3. Optionally toast the frosting using a kitchen torch or broiler.
  4. Refrigerate for an hour, slice into 12 squares, and serve.
